Polished to a 20 Ra finish, these fittings have an extra-smooth interior that prevents product buildup and inhibits bacteria growth. Use them in pharmaceutical and bioprocessing applications. Also known as tri-clamp fittings, they connect with a clamp, a gasket, and another quick-clamp fitting for a fast and easy way to access your line. Fittings are 316 stainless steel for excellent corrosion resistance.
Fittings with barbed hose end connect flexible hose or tubing to your system. Secure with a hose clamp (sold separately).
The pressure rating of the fitting will depend on the clamp you choose.
The temperature rating of the fitting will vary depending on the gasket material you choose.
Note: To complete a connection, you’ll need two quick-clamp fittings, a clamp, and a gasket (all sold separately).

Buna-N gaskets are oil resistant. EPDM gaskets resist water and steam and work well in humid environments. Silicone gaskets withstand high temperatures. Fluoroelastomer gaskets stand up to fuel, oil, and acid condensates. PTFE gaskets withstand harsh chemicals, with the exception of molten alkali metal and elemental fluorine.

Polished to at least a 15 Ra finish on the inside, these fittings have an ultra-smooth interior surface that helps prevent contamination. Also known as ultra-high-purity fittings, they’re packed in a Class 100 clean room, cleaned, and double bagged. They are commonly used in semiconductor applications. Fittings use a metal gasket (sold separately), which generates fewer particles than a rubber gasket and creates a strong seal in high-pressure and high-vacuum applications. Fittings are 316 stainless steel for excellent corrosion resistance.
To assemble, place a gasket between the gasket ends before gently rotating the female-threaded fitting onto the male-threaded fitting. Tighten until 1/8 of a turn past finger tight.
Choose threaded fittings to attach directly to other fittings. Or, choose one of the following types of fittings to attach directly to tubing:
Butt-weld fittings allow for a smooth, flush connection that provides maximum flow.

Nickel gaskets are softer than stainless steel gaskets, so they won’t wear down sealing surfaces as much, and they’re easier to tighten. They’re reactive to carbon monoxide and ozone, so they shouldn’t be used with those chemicals.
Hard and heat resistant, stainless steel gaskets can be used in a wider range of applications than nickel gaskets such as carbon monoxide and ozone. However, they’re harder to tighten than nickel gaskets, and they’ll wear down sealing surfaces more quickly.
Silver-plated stainless steel gaskets are softer than unfinished stainless steel gaskets, so they won’t wear down sealing surfaces as much, and they’re easier to tighten. However, they oxidize when exposed to air, and silver particles might flake off during assembly.
Gaskets with retaining tabs stay in place during installation, so you don’t have to hold the gasket while fastening fittings together. This also means they’re less likely to scratch or nick your fittings by rotating during installation.

Screw-On Hose Fittings for Air and Water

The female connector screws directly onto rubber hose without the need for a separate adapter. You’ll need a female connector (ferrule) and a male adapter (stem) with the same hose ID to make a connection. Screw the female connector onto hose, then thread the male adapter into the female connector. When assembled, the fitting compresses against the hose, forming a strong seal. Also known as reusable fittings, they can be unscrewed from the hose end and used on a new hose.
Brass fittings are softer than 303 stainless steel fittings, so they’re easier to thread together. They have good corrosion resistance.
